Street art in Longyearbyen-style hubs fuses raw urban creativity with extreme environments, where murals of fishermen, polar wildlife, and Arctic grit adorn fishing villages and remote outposts. Travelers chase these scenes for the thrill of discovering world-class works on weathered walls, often curated by locals turning sleepy towns into vibrant canvases. From Måløy's gold-chain fisherman to Svalbard's northernmost galleries, this passion delivers color blasts amid ice and fjords.

Target summer for optimal visibility in northern latitudes where murals pop against snowy backdrops. Book flights early to Svalbard or coastal Norway hubs, as seats fill fast. Download offline maps marking exact mural GPS points from local tourism sites.
Join guided street art tours for insider stories from curators like Tone Andal. Respect private property by viewing from public paths only. Photograph ethically, avoiding flash on fresh works.
Practice reading mural themes tied to local history, like fishing life in Norway. Venture solo with apps like Street Art Cities for global hunts. Layer clothing for sudden weather shifts.
